Does Lipson or Whites River have better schools?

On average school ICSEA (the ACARA index that benchmarks educational advantage), Lipson scores 997 vs 945 in Whites River. ICSEA is a school-community indicator, not a quality rating, so always check NAPLAN results and catchment boundaries for the specific address you're considering.
